North Crest Court

Waco, TX


North Crest Court

Location

4200 North 19th Street
Waco, TX 76708
Overall Rating
Met My Needs
Overall value
Service Quality
0% 0 out of 0 renters
recommend this apartment.

Recently Viewed

Patriot Pointe
400 S. Independence Lane
Liberty, IN 47353
Villa Siena Apartments
3022 North Josey Lane
Carrollton, TX 75007

Reviews

 
No reviews found.